THE ULTIMATE OPEN-FACED BREAKFAST SPAM®WICH SANDWICH
A golden bagel is topped with tomato, eggs, pineapple, avocado, and just a splash of balsamic vinegar to balance it all out.
Provided by SPAM(R)
Categories Trusted Brands: Recipes and Tips SPAM® Brand
Time 20m
Yield 4
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Place pineapple slices in a non-stick skillet over low heat; sprinkle with brown sugar. Cook pineapple, shaking the pan every minute, until bottom of pineapple rings turn golden and sugar is caramelized, about 5 minutes; remove slices from pan and set aside.
- Place SPAM® with Bacon slices into the same skillet and pour 1/4 cup of reserved pineapple juice over the SPAM® with Bacon; cook until juice evaporates, about 3 minutes. Flip SPAM® with Bacon; pour remaining pineapple juice in and cook until evaporated, about 3 minutes more.
- Crack eggs into a nonstick skillet over medium-low heat; cook until whites are firm and yolks are done to your liking.
- Toast bagels; spread bagel halves with mashed avocado. Top each bagel half with tomato slices, SPAM® with Bacon slices, an egg, and a pineapple slice; top with just a splash of balsamic vinegar.
Nutrition Facts : Calories 558.1 calories, Carbohydrate 40.9 g, Cholesterol 246.7 mg, Fat 33.7 g, Fiber 3.4 g, Protein 22.5 g, SaturatedFat 11.3 g, Sodium 1101.4 mg, Sugar 12.6 g
OPEN-FACED BREAKFAST SANDWICH
Provided by The Cooking Jar
Time 15m
Yield 2
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Lightly toast the bread in the toaster or oven
- Over medium high heat, cook the bacon and drain on paper towels
- Over medium heat in a separate pan, cook the eggs sunny side up until the whites are solid, about 5 minutes
- Spread guacamole/avocado on bread slices and top with two bacon slices each
- Top with the sunny side up egg and sprinkle with pepper to taste
- Serve hot
OPEN-FACED BREAKFAST SANDWICH
Provided by Sunny Anderson
Time 35m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Heat the oven to 400 degrees F.
- In a small saucepot over medium heat add the oil, rosemary, thyme sprigs, garlic, and a pinch of salt. Heat until the garlic begins to brown and thyme is crisp. Strain the oil and remove the thyme to a paper towel-lined plate. Discard the rosemary and garlic, but reserve the oil.
- Brush one side of each piece of bread with the oil and place them oiled-side up on a wire rack fitted inside a baking sheet with sides. On another wire rack place the strips of speck ham and brush the top of each with maple syrup. Bake in the oven until both the toast and ham are golden and crisp, about 10 minutes.
- Meanwhile make the eggs. In a nonstick saute pan over medium-high heat, add a few tablespoons of the reserved olive oil. Crack each egg over the pan and allow to fry until most of the whites are cooked, about 4 minutes. Sprinkle with salt and a grind or two of pepper, then lower the heat and cover until the top of the eggs are cooked, but the yolks are not, about 2 minutes more.
- To assemble the sandwiches: Spread a tablespoon of grape jelly on the oiled side of each piece of bread. Top with a few strips of folded over ham, an egg and a few sprigs of the reserved fried thyme. Garnish with the shredded Parmesan cheese.

OPEN FACE BREAKFAST SANDWICH - LIFE IS BUT A DISH
From lifeisbutadish.com
Estimated Reading Time 3 mins
- Preheat a nonstick skillet over low/medium heat. Meanwhile add the eggs, water and pinch of salt to a bowl and whisk well.
- Once the pan is preheated, turn heat to low and add butter. Add the whisked eggs and using a rubber spatula, gently push the eggs from the outside of the pan toward the center until eggs begin to scramble.
- Continue doing this, scraping down the sides as you push the eggs toward the center of the pan. Just before the eggs are fully cooked to your liking, turn off the heat as they will continue to cook.
- Spread some whipped cream cheese onto the toast and top with scrambled eggs, hot sauce and greens. Serve immediately!
